What’s the best choice for hardening and sealing a concrete floor?

Please provide your best product recommendation for sealing, hardening and dustproofing a warehouse floor. Are any product warranties available?

The application of Duro-Nox - a reactive, silicate type, liquid floor hardener and sealer - is ideal for this usage. Duro-Nox chemically reacts with calcium hydroxide within concrete to form silicate gels on the surface which densify, harden and seal concrete to the depth of penetration.

Nox-Crete offers a 20-year performance warranty on eligible Duro-Nox applications.

What is the difference between Duro-Polish and Duro-Polish Plus?

Both products offer the same benefits of gloss and slip-resistance. However, Duro-Polish Plus also contains a halogenated silicon-containing additive that provides stain repellency from both inorganic and organic containing materials. In other words, Duro-Polish Plus provides stain repellency from common stain-causing agents such as soft drinks, coffee and tea, as well as oil and grease.

How do we get gloss faster with a silicate hardened concrete floor?

To achieve an immediate high-gloss finish to a silicate-treated concrete floor, apply Duro-Polish or Duro-Polish Plus. Floors recently treated with silicate type liquid hardener and dustproofers typically provide gloss readings in the range of 15 to 25 gloss units when tested with a Horiba IG-320 meter measured at a 60 degree angle. The same floors, after treating with Duro-Polish, typically exhibit gloss unit readings in the range of 35 to 50.
